Output 75144a2c6a85768a5293d2664e900d7b25c68d88f39969b7f70b22731289ab78:0

value
22061076
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a9ef4bc9c0a3d1ab3d28acf976bf0a04dab6d21 OP_EQUAL
address
39xBAGLPBW6JbDFnJocfnQi7kTCyHc2K2g
transaction
75144a2c6a85768a5293d2664e900d7b25c68d88f39969b7f70b22731289ab78
spent
true